Non Executive Chairman

Prof Ts Dato’ Dr Husin Jazri

Prof Ts Dato’ Dr Husin Jazri is the Non-Executive Chairman of PBG, bringing more than three decades of senior leadership experience (1987–Present) in cybersecurity, information security governance and national digital infrastructure across government, academia and industry. He is widely recognised for his instrumental role in the establishment of Cyber Security Malaysia (CSM) (2005) and for previously leading the National ICT Security and Emergency Response Centre (NISER) (2000–2004), where he contributed significantly to strengthening Malaysia’s national cyber resilience framework.
He holds a PhD in Computer Science (2019) from the National Defence University of Malaysia, a Master of Science (Distinction) in Information Security (1997) from the University of London (Royal Holloway), an MBA (1998) from Universiti Putra Malaysia, and a Bachelor of Science in Engineering (1987) from the University of Hartford. Prof Husin has been a Certified Information Systems Security Professional (CISSP) since 2002 and has received numerous national and international recognitions, including the Harold F. Tipton Lifetime Achievement Award (2010) and the conferment of Darjah Dato’ Paduka Mahkota Perak (DPMP, 2012). As Non-Executive Chairman (2024–Present), Prof Ts Dato’ Dr Husin Jazri provides independent oversight, strategic direction and governance leadership, ensuring that PBG’s corporate strategy, risk posture and cybersecurity initiatives remain aligned with national priorities and international best practices, while supporting the company’s long-term sustainability and growth.

General Manager

Puan Sri Utami Dewi Hj. Kasman

Puan Sri Utami Dewi Hj. Kasman, casually known as “Sri” in the cyber security industry amongst peers and clients, has been leading PBG since 2007. Her foundational 7 years in accountancy were forged at prominent organizations such as Petronas Dagangan Sdn Bhd and Commerce International Merchant Bankers Berhad (CIMB) in the ‘90s. It was after this period that she found her true calling in the dynamic world of cyber security, where she has since amassed a significant 18 years of specialised experience.

In her current role, Sri’s primary strength lies in her adeptness at consulting clients on critical compliance and implementation frameworks. She possesses deep knowledge of the National Institute of Standards and Technology – Cybersecurity Framework (NIST CSF 2.0) and Malaysia’s Akta Keselamatan Siber (Akta 854), enabling her to equip organizations with robust and compliant cyber security postures. Her guidance ensures that clients not only meet regulatory requirements but also establish resilient and effective security measures against evolving threats.
